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: (1) aged >= 18 years; (2) esophageal squamous carcinoma or adenocarcinoma was diagnosed by histology and related examination; (3) it is a resectable tumor; (4) patients who can be operated after preoperative evaluation; (5) did not receive any systematic treatment of esophageal cancer before participating in the study; (6) TNM was divided into stage II or stage IIIa; (7) ECOG PS score 0-1; (8) the urine pregnancy test of women of childbearing age must be negative. From the beginning of the screening period to the last use of the study drug, fertile women and men must voluntarily use recognized and effective contraceptive measures; (9) be able to read, understand and give written inform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: (1) patients with definite stage IV and part of stage III (T4 lesions involving aorta and trachea); (2) patients who have been previously treated with PD-1, PD-L1, PD-L2, CTLA-4, or directly treated with another stimulating or co inhibiting T cell receptor (such as CTLA-4, ox 40, CD137); (3) patients with active autoimmune diseases who need systemic treatment or who have immune deficiency; (4) patients who were vaccinated within 30 days before admission; (5) for patients with serious heart, liver, kidney and other important organs, blood and endocrine system diseases, the evaluation criteria are as follows: 1) heart disease: Patients with decompensated cardiac insufficiency or refractory hypertension (hypertension who can not control systolic and diastolic blood pressure at the target level after sufficient dose, reasonable combination and at least three antihypertensive drugs combined treatment, including lifestyle improvement and diuretic use); abnormal ECG during screening, which is considered clinically significant by the researchers And it may bring unacceptable risk to patients to participate in this study; 2) liver function: alanine aminotransferase (ALT) and / or aspartate aminotransferase (AST) >= 2 times of upper limit of normal reference value (ULN); 3) renal function: with renal tubules and / or renal interstitial lesions, or renal insufficiency: blood creatinine >= ULN or glomerular filtration rate (EGFR) < 60ml / min / 1.73m2; 4) WBC < 3 x 10^9 / L and / or HB < 100g / L and / or PLT < 80 x 10^9 / L; (6) patients who participated in another clinical study 4 weeks before or during the study; (7) in the past two years, there are known patients with other malignant tumors other than esophageal cancer that are developing or need active treatment, or are expected to need active treatment within two years; (8) history of previous (non infectious) pneumonia; (9) there are active infections that need to be treated, which can aggravate the disease; (10) patients with HIV or hepatitis B or C; (11) patients who have received organ transplantation; (12) uncontrolled patients with complicated diseases, including but not limited to uncontrolled infection, congestive heart failure, unstable angina, arrhythmia, etc; (13) patients who could not tolerate surgery; (14) patients whose distance from the tumor site to the incisor was less than 23cm; (15) patients who were unable to swallow liquid food or who were unable to take tegio orally were assessed by researchers; (16) pregnant and lactating women, or those of childbearing age who cannot guarantee effective contraception; (17) mental illness or other reasons can not cooperate with the treatment; (18) people with allergic constitution or multiple drug allergy or PD-1 allergy or intolerance.
